Notes

Note N00866Lida is found in the 1900 US Census living in Marshfield, Wood County, Wisconsin. This record shows that she and William have been married for 8 years, and that her birth date is Jan. 1867 and her birth place is in Indiana (though both of her parents were born in Ohio). The family's name is misspelled "Dausen". In addition to William and Lida, the children Lottie M. (birth Jan 1893, Indiana), Alta M. (birth Sep. 1894, Indiana), Everett R. (birth Jan. 1897) and Nellie V. (birth July 1899, Indiana) are also here. This then corroborates her father's obituary in 1901, which said that she was coming to the funeral from Wisconsin. 1

In 1910, she is found in the Census living in German Township, St. Joseph Co., Indiana, age 42. All the children from 1900 are still in the household, and now Verle, Walter E., and Frederick E. have been born to the family. She is still in St. Joseph Co. with William and her children Nellie, Verl, and Walter in 1920. 1

Death date given in obituary of her husband, William Henry DAWSON, South Bend Tribune, 6 Apr 1954. 1

A clue to Lida/Lydia's whereabouts in Wisconsin indicate she was a resident with her husband in Arpin, Wisconsin, at the time of her father's death in 1901. This is also supported by the 1900 US Census record for Marshfield City, Ward 1-3, Wood County, Wisconsin, where she is listed as Leaila Dausen living with her husband William and the older children Lottie, Alta, Evertt, and Nellie. 1

Lida is buried in Riverview Cemetery in South Bend. 1
